Three keys to managing the words of your mouth as given in Scripture....... 1. Think before you speak. Proverbs 16:23“Intelligent people think before they speak. What they say then, is more persuasive.” Contemplate before you communicate. Plain language “Put your mind in gear before you open your mouth.” 2. Consider the consequences of your communication. Proverbs 18:21 “Death and life are in the power of the tongue.” What you speak can tear down or build up, hurt or heal, encourage or discourage, win friends or make enemies. You have the freedom of choosing what words you speak. Sometimes you might have to eat the words you speak. Make them sweet and palatable. You’re never persuasive when you’re abrasive. When speaking always give more strokes than pokes. 3. Ask God for help in managing the words of your mouth. Psalms 14:3, “Set a guard over my mouth O Lord. Keep a watch over the door of my lips.” The Living Bible says it like this, “Help me Lord to keep my mouth shut.” “There is a time to be quiet and a time to speak up.” (Ecclesiastes 3:7) Ask God for the wisdom to know when to do both.
